But other causes interfere with this sensibility. Eighteen radicles
were tried with little squares of sanded card, some affixed with
shellac and some with gum-water, during the few last days of 1878, and
few first days of the next year. They were kept in a room at the proper
temperature during the day, but were probably too cold at night, as
there was a hard frost at the time. The radicles looked healthy but
grew very slowly. The result was that only 6 out of the 18 were
deflected from the attached cards, and this only to a slight degree and
at a very slow rate. These radicles therefore presented a striking
contrast with the 44 above described. On March 6th and 7th, when the
temperature of the room varied between 53° and 59° F., eleven
germinating beans were tried in the
same manner, and now every one of the radicles became curved away from
the cards, though one was only slightly deflected. Some horticulturists
believe that certain kinds of seeds will not germinate properly in the
middle of the winter, although kept at a right temperature. If there
really is any proper period for the germination of the bean, the feeble
degree of sensibility of the above radicles may have resulted from the
trial having been made in the middle of the winter, and not simply from
the nights being too cold. Lastly, the radicles of four beans, which
from some innate cause germinated later than all the others of the same
lot, and which grew slowly though appearing healthy, were similarly
tried, and even after 24 h. they were hardly at all deflected from the
